Transaction d2db6f2eb19942a306041583d4e452143ef429b38dc656556f1513177e80d8a3

26 Input
1 Outputs
  • d2db6f2eb19942a306041583d4e452143ef429b38dc656556f1513177e80d8a3:0
  • value  1191130437
    address  3EAzZyyVeMBwmcfMRruCYm8jD5reX4U2H6